Nissim Saal – You Raise Me Up
In an ever-expanding array of voices in the (Jewish) music world, there is a brand new one that will stand out for both his extraordinary range and breadth. The combination of voice, music and exposure to varied musical influences results in something unique.
Presented here is an incredible music video shot live on location in New York. Standing tall, like the buildings behind him, Nissim sings a moving cover of “You Raise Me Up“, produced by Yochi Briskman. The audio was mixed by Chaim Gotesman, and the video is by SDS Production with editing by Platinum Edit. The audio is available on all streaming platforms.
Nissim has been singing at family events and weddings for years. His singing style ranges from chazzanut and opera to chasidic and pop ballads. When you bring Nissim to your simcha or event, you can be assured that the crowd will be entertained and uplifted.
